Candidate lists and ballot language for the November 8th general election have been finalized.

Republican incumbent Board of Supervisors Chairman Mark Hanson is being challenged by Democratic candidate Julie Stewart, Republicans Julia Helm and Chad Leonard are running unopposed for Auditor and Sheriff respectively.

Republican incumbent District 20 State Representative Clel Baudler is being challenged by Democrat Scott Heldt, Libertarian Bob Boyle and Ryan M. Ketelsen.  Incumbent Republican District 19 State Representative Ralph Watts faces Democratic candidate Bryce Smith and Republican State Senator Jake Chapman is being challenged by Democrat Matt Paladino.

Additionally, Adel residents will vote on imposing a seven percent local hotel and motel tax and Minburn Residents will weigh in on an ordinance amendment that states there Library Board of Trustees will consist of seven members and have at least one resident member.

The polls will be open from 7am until 9pm on election day.
